Sherry Cohen
Sherry graduated from Temple University School of Law in 1979 and is admitted to practice law in both New Jersey and Pennsylvania. She has been practicing law on a full-time basis for more than 38 years. She earned her undergraduate degree from Pennsylvania State University, magna cum laude and Phi Beta Kappa. Before joining the Kotlar, Hernandez & Cohen, LLC, she had worked in various capacities and managed her own firm for over 15 years. Sherry has extensive experience in personal injury and workers' compensation law throughout the state of New Jersey.
